by sanju09 » Wed Sep 08, 2010 8:34 pm
greenwich wrote:If n is a positive integer, what is the tens digit of n?

(1) The hundreds digit of 10n is 6.
(2) The tens digit of n+1 is 7.

Please provide explanations.

(1) The hundreds digit of 10n happens to be the tens digit of n. Sufficient

(2) This gives a range of values for the tens digit of n, it could be either 6 or 7. Insufficient


[spoiler]A[/spoiler]

by sanju09 » Wed Sep 08, 2010 11:40 pm
greenwich wrote:I am missing something here. The tens digit of 69 (6+1=7), but the tens digit of 78 (7+1 =8, not 7). Can you explain further?
You are treating n as a digit here, big silent mistake

We enter (2) with a liberty that at minimum, n is 10. But here we discover that at minimum, n is 69, because tens digit of 69 + 1 is 7, and (2) holds true up to 78 only, because tens digit of 78 + 1 is still 7. Hence, the tens digit of n as seen through (2) could be either 6 or 7.

Hence, insufficient
